About AdaptHealth Corp

AdaptHealth provides patient-centered healthcare-at-home solutions in the U.S. It offers medical equipment and supplies for sleep therapy, respiratory health, diabetes management, and general home wellness.

About Teucrium Soybean Fund

SOYB is a commodity ETF that provides exposure to the price of soybean futures. It utilizes a laddered strategy by investing in several benchmark futures contracts to reduce the impact of roll costs and contango in the agricultural market.
